I got this Doodlebug from a friend of mine cheap-his daughter outgrew it several years ago. The original 97cc engine was still in good shape-but it needed a new tank and carb. I wound up selling that engine and used my trusty 212 Predator from previous projects-it's basically a Stage 1 setup. I also
HATED the original forks-they were just begging for unplanned wheelies.......so I turned 'em 180 degrees and cut off the top part. I added handlebar clamps and bars from a quad. It goes great but does seem to have a big vibration issue when the clutch engages. I'm guessing it might be the 60 tooth rear sprocket that I put on it.......Thanks for looking.
